HK15 WFU is a 2015 Honda Accord in Silver with a 2,199c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 69.2%.
Across all 2015 Honda Accord models, the average MOT pass rate is 87.6% with a typical mileage of 54,974 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Honda Accord f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 104,224 recorded failures. If you're considering buying HK15 WFU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Honda Accord typically stays on UK roads for around 33 years. At 11 years old, this Honda Accord is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
